On another note. Had a fun day at Stateline Raceway in Fremont, IN for THE SERIES race #5. Ran 2wd mod...no practice for anyone as track was recovering from rain. Anyways had decent runs all day...just missing BQ. Had a lead with about 1:30 left in the B when I had a rough landing on this huge double (pic below), tumble rolled for like 8ft after and landed on my wheels facing a tube. Anyways finished 2nd and missed bump by 4 sec.
Buggy was really good all day. Showed up this morn w/RM3 as I knew temps were staying under 70f and traction would be good. Only change from my base setup was, softer front spring, and rear hubs all the way back....no broken parts.
Pic of double....so big you can park a vehicle between the 2 jumps.
Other pics of the track. Track is 1/8 size, rough, rutted.

Just a heads up. I bought the Lunsford shock tower mounts. Its not mentioned anywhere except in the package that you need "type D" Pivot balls part # tdr330036.
